Background technology
Floating power station application environment is more complicated at present, is mainly used in offshore environment.Long-term humidity is larger, and stormy waves is larger When have spray sputtering, this outside line is strong, and winter, temperature waterborne was relatively low, and cable is directly anchored on floating body or is laid on floating body In crane span structure.Floating power station unit has certain floating displacement (about 3~5 meters) and SEA LEVEL VARIATION, connecting cable need to be by equipment most Big spacing length in reserve, when equipment room away from it is smaller when, cable needs to bear bending force.Cable bearing floating body can be because of wind wave action ripple Wave rises and falls or moved left and right, and cable bends wriggling therewith, and cable is with equipment junction by drag force, and collection electric line waterborne is ashore The bank of booster stations is excessively located, and due to the change of water level, cable can also become bent and pull.

Embodiment
As shown in figure 1, Fig. 1 be the utility model proposes a kind of resistance to height of floating power station vibration resistance tension UV resistant The structural representation of warm DC soft cable.
Reference picture 1, the utility model proposes a kind of floating power station vibration resistance tension UV resistant high-low temperature resistant direct current Flexible cable, including:Cable core, belting layer 4, restrictive coating 5;
Cable core includes two wires and two packings 3, and each wire includes being located at the conductor 1 at middle part and is coated on conductor Insulating barrier 2 outside 1, conductor 1 are twisted using tinned copper wire and aramid fiber rope 11, and two wire pair twists, two packings 3 divide Two wire both sides and wire side wall Wei Yu not be abutted against, packing 3 is made of EP rubbers material;
Belting layer 4 is coated on outside cable core, and restrictive coating 5 is coated on outside belting layer 4.
In the present embodiment, the floating power station proposed vibration resistance tension UV resistant high-low temperature resistant DC soft cable, Cable core includes two wires and two packings, and each wire includes the insulation for being located at the conductor at middle part and being coated on outside conductor Layer, conductor are twisted using tinned copper wire and aramid fiber rope, and two wire pair twists, two packings are located at two wires two respectively Side and wire side wall is abutted against, packing is made of EP rubbers material, and belting layer and restrictive coating are coated on cable core successively It is outside.By the floating power station vibration resistance tension UV resistant high-low temperature resistant DC soft cable of above-mentioned optimization design, structure is set Meter is reasonable, by adding aramid fiber rope in conductor, greatly improves the moment pulling force that cable is born, and in light weight, and not shadow The pliability of cable is rung, in addition, wire both sides are supported by packing, ensures cable flexibility simultaneously, has in cable bend Effect protection wire.
In a specific embodiment, aramid fiber rope 11 is uniformly distributed in conductor 1, ensures conductor uniform force.
In the embodiment of insulating barrier, insulating barrier 2 is made of ethylene propylene rubber insulation material, and ethylene-propylene rubber has Preferable chemical stability, excellent heat-resistant aging, excellent cold resistance, remarkable electrical insulation capability and resistance to ozone, gasproof Hou Xing, meet cable trouble free service under moist place.
In the embodiment of packing, the middle part of packing 3, which is provided with, runs through through hole, plays to wire-protecting effect Meanwhile thermolysis is effectively played, and mitigate cable core weight;Packing is made of EP rubbers material, ensures cable Flexibility, while ensure that lead location is stable.
In the embodiment of restrictive coating, restrictive coating 5 is made of chlorinated polyethylene rubber material, is had excellent Wearability, ultraviolet resistance ability and tear resistance, cable are bending and easy damaged restrictive coating are not allowed in moving process, improve electricity The service life of cable.
In order to ensure the transmittability of cable, wire cross-section area is more than the sectional area of packing 3.
